Job summary
We are looking for an experienced, highly motivated and innovative Dietitian to join our Stroke, Rehabilitation and Early Supported Discharge team. This exciting post provides an opportunity to develop the service as you will be the designated Lead Dietitian for the inpatient Stroke Service, based at the Princess Royal Hospital. You will assess, diagnose/interpret and manage your own caseload of complex patients as an autonomous practitioner.
Ideally we are looking for someone who has Stroke/ Neurology experience, is flexible, has good time management skills and works well in a team as well as independently. This post holder would be expected to mentor students by being a practice educator linked with the Universities.

Main duties of the job
The successful applicant would be expected to work as part of the Multi Disciplinary Team (MDT) to ensure nutritional screening tools and associated care plans are implemented, provide enteral feeding regimens as required and attend MDT meetings as appropriate.
The successful applicant would also be part of the wider Dietetic team and as well as working with the Stroke Team the applicant would be able to access support from their Dietetic colleagues within the Trust.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).
From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
